There is quite a difference in between standard damage repair and paintless dent removal (PDR). With conventional dent elimination, the paint in the afflicted area is sanded down; the crunched metal pounded into location and any locations that aren't smooth are completed with putty. After that, the area should be sanded, primed, provided a base coat of paint and then a final coat.
On the other hand, PDR focuses on the outside surface of your lorry, where the dent happened. The damage is pushed and pulled back to where it must be. The surface area of the area is inspected using a straight light tool. This makes sure that whatever is straight and smooth. The rate for this treatment is significantly lower than standard damage repair and normally just takes a day to achieve.
This will likewise help to keep your vehicle's resale value greater. Especially for cars and truck damages that are around one inch deep and are simple to get to, the cost of repair is extremely cost effective with PDR. Costs can be greater or lower depending upon the nature of your damage and where you live.
There's also no factor to wait on paint and primers to dry. Often, you can get your vehicle back the same day that you drop it off. Your automobile is back and working for you a week or more prior to the old design of doing damage repair. Another terrific perk of PDR is that it's easy on the environment.
